Télécharger la présentation
La présentation est en train de télécharger. S'il vous plaît, attendez
Publié parAthanase Larcher Modifié depuis plus de 10 années
1
DOCUMENT VALIDE 4 Obéir à une structure type prédéfini 4 Document valide = bien formé + obéir à une structure type définie dans une DTD 16 novembre 1999 Jean 8 Boulevard de St Germain Paris FR 75005 248 champagne,millésimé,1994 3 75 163 fromage,tartare 2 10.30
2
DTD : interne ou externe dun document 4 Les DTD sont une spécification de structure de document réutilisable 4 La composition dune DTD en répartissant les déclarations entre une section « interne » et une ou plusieurs sections « externes » 4 Les sections conditionnelles 4 Appel de la DTD dans le document XML DTD interne <!DOCTYPE exemple [ ] > test DTD externe test exemple.dtd
3
Structure et hiérarchie des éléments (structure arbre) (I) Fichier rapport.dtd..................................... %tab; Hiérarchie Structure
4
Fichier tableau.dtd Fihier mon_rapport.xml Test ………………… Structure et hiérarchie des éléments (structure arbre) (II)
5
CONTENU DUNE DTD Les déclarations dentités générales Les déclarations dentités paramètres Les déclarations de notions Les déclarations déléments Les déclarations de listes dattributs Les commentaires <!DOCTYPE test [ ] &exemple 1999-11-16
6
RÉUTILISATION DES DIVERSES RESSOURCES DISPONIBLES ET LES INCONVÉNIENTS 4 Réalisation des documents complexes est très simples 4 Les conflits de noms sont les seules difficultés 4 Le conflit apparaîtra lorsquune application (un navigateur) traitera le document <!DOCTYPE rapport [ %dc; %basic; %bib; %ad; %math; ].................. x x 0 0 1 1 quelque commentaire
7
RESOUDRE CE PROBLÈME GRACE AUX DOMAINES NOMINAUX 4 Les conflits ne seraient pas apparus, si les auteurs nimportent pas de déclarations dans la DTD sans regarder ce quelles contiennent 4 Les domaines nominaux permettent lors de lédition dun document dutiliser des noms garantis uniques 4 La déclaration dun domaine nominal se fait à laide de lattribut spécial xmlns: <rapport xmlns:math=http://www.w3.org/TR/1998/REC-MathML-19980407.html xmlns:bt=http://foo.bar.org/xml/schemas/Basic-text.dtd>.............. x 0 1 commentaire..................
Présentations similaires
© 2024 SlidePlayer.fr Inc.
All rights reserved.